BCAR3 and p130Cas colocalize to membrane ruffles in aggressive breast cancer cell lines. MCF-7, T47D, MDA-MB-231, and BT549 cells were plated onto fibronectin-coated coverslips in serum-containing medium, allowed to spread for 6 h, and processed for immunofluorescence. Cells were stained with antibodies recognizing p130Cas (A, D, G, and J) or BCAR3 (B, E, H, and K) and visualized by confocal microscopy as described in Materials and Methods. Merged images (C, F, I, and L). Arrowheads, sites of BCAR3 and p130Cas colocalization. Bar, 10 μm.
